About the area
Campbells Creek
Campbells Creek is home to this cottage. The Mill Castlemaine and Wesley Hill Market are worth checking out if shopping is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Clinkers Hill Bushland Reserve and A.C. Sinclair Sanctuary. Travelling with kids? Consider Victorian Goldfields Railway - Castlemain Station and Buda Historic Home & Garden.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by fishing, or enjoy the great outdoors with ecotours and cycling.
